A paper by UN staff on coverage of HIV prevention and care interventions in Myanmar / Burma was posted two weeks ago. The paper is part of a very small 'series' that is a small output from the border health meeting in Bangkok over a year ago.
This paper needs to be read by everyone concerned about HIV in Burma / Myanmar. With this level of analysis available no one outside can now say that they don't know what is going on inside. It directly challenges both the government and other stakeholders to do more on HIV in the country.
